what's backwards? nobobdy's said anything here to indicate backwards operation .... my first response above suggested watching how the gauge operates under different current flow situations - being slightly toward either side under normal operating conditions tells you nothing about what's really happening except that's what's normal for that gauge, they're very much an "on/off" deal, showing what the regulator is doing

the ammeter is like your VOM ammeter, a small movement indicates a small amperage, and when the engine is running and drawing no more than the ignition uses, there's no need for a fully charged battery to be getting charged, that's why there's a regulator involved, it determines when the generator needs to be kicked in and how much
